One of my absolute favorite style trends is the menswear/boyfriend look. Growing up, I was quite a tomboy. I think it had something to do with always being around my older brother and his friends, but I really never considered myself "girly" and I still wouldn't to this day. The best thing about boyfriend jeans is the comfort factor. The relaxed, baggy fit allows for ultimate slumping and being that most womenswear isn't always exactly cozy, I definitely take advantage of the comfort. I usually do this by making it a 100% man-inspired look by wearing a big, baggy flannel or an oversized, slouchy tee but this time I decided to play with masculine vs. feminine. I tend to like things in opposition, I feel that it adds a bit of balance to everything.

I just recently received these booties in the mail a few days ago after scoring them for half the price (gotta love Labor Day sales!) from Forever 21. I was sifting through my closet and came across this blazer and decided that it would not only match the booties, but also tie into the whole outfit duality I had envisioned in my head, and soon enough the entire look came together with great ease.
